SAP Workbench Utilities Tcodes SE16 is a standard SAP transaction. after you create new implementation in this BaDi ( SE18 Tcode ). The t-codes that are used regularly are marked with an ‘x’. 1. TCODE is SE19 BADI TYPES: 1. 68 SE24 Class Builder . The TCode belongs to the KBAS package. -Transaction SE19 is the BADI equivalent of transaction CMOD . Below is the SAP logo in bitmap image format that I used in this SE78 bmap image upload to SAP tutorial. BADI stands for Business Add Ins Just like Customer Exits , BADI help hook custom enhancements to SAP functionality.Example of a BADI: In transaction CAT2 - Time Sheet Entry, HR wishes to include an interactive acknowledgment that knowingly submitting incorrect data is grounds for dismissal. The technical information on this site is verified to the greatest extent possible, however, any information found on this site is used at the site visitor's own risk. SE19 is a SAP tcode coming under BC module and SAP_BASIS component.View some details & related tcodes of SE19. T.Code SE16N: ABAP Code Snippets; ABAP WebDynPro; SAP GW SAP GW: Gateway; SAP IDOC (ALE) SAP PI (XI) SAP Screen Personas; SAP Workflow Find here useful SAP Workflow Tutorials including SAP Workflow Tcodes, SAP Workflow Technical Detail and Step by Step Sap Workflow ? Note the type attributes of this BADI as it is not a multiple use badi and has no filter option. But while activating you have to deactivate the other Z implementation which is active.For that Go to SE19. The SAP TCode SE16 is used for the task : Data Browser. Transaction description : Business Add-Ins: Implementations Module : BC-DWB-CEX (Customer Enhancements) SAP - Evolution of SAP. SAP FI SAP FI is the SAP Finance Module: SAP FI Tutorials functional and technical. To overcome this drawback SAP has provided a new enhancement technique called BADI. 2.Go to menu >>>> Implementations >>> instead of display, Choose create. We present an example of a BADI below, where a custom enhancement is added to HR. SE20 executes transaction code OS_APPLICATION with the following options and default parameters set. MULTIPLE IMPLEMENTATION Step 4: Now you can implement & write custom codes as per requirement in specific method. https://www.tutorialspoint.com/sap/sap_transaction_codes.htm Step 3: After getting correct BADI. SE18 SAP tcode for – Business Add-Ins: Definitions SE18 tcode in SAP BC (ABAP Workbench, Java IDE and Infrastructure in Basis) module. BAdi Definition (SE18) & BAdi Implementation (SE19) BAdi Definition (SE18) § In the Definition view, an application programmer predefines exit points in a source that allow customers to attach additional software to standard SAP source code without having to modify the original object. 8) The transaction code for BADI definition is SE18. TCODE is SE18. BADI's are Implemented through OO Technology. Transaction code for BADI Definition: SE18 When you create a BAdI definition, a class interface will be automatically created and you can define your methods in the interface. Remark: The usual SAP terminology create, read, update and delete (CRUD) is here abbreviated referred to as change or maintain. While creating a BADI using the T-code SE18, it provides the pop-up screen to select the type of BADI to be used is as shown below. “The reporting, analysis, and interpretation of business data is of central importance to a company in guaranteeing its competitive edge, optimizing processes, and enabling it to react quickly and in line with the market. Once you have found the BADI name you can view its full details and implement it via SAP transaction SE18. As a summary, SE78 SAP transaction can be used for upload to SAP of bitmap image files (bmap files). Enhancement – SAP BADI to add a Custom Tab in Header for Standard Tcodes – VA01, VA02, VA03 (Sales Order).. (You can use a BADI instead of the enhancement spot if it is more confortable to you since a BADI with the same name exists.)